[What is Can-do Syllabus?🧐] The objective of the Can-do syllabus is to increase what you can do using a language. The principle of language is to achieve actions you want, for example, "Ordering something at a restaurant", "Asking how to go to a place", etc. The Can-do syllabus ensures you obtain the practical proficiency🏃🗣️ [Examples of Can-do List🔖] ■ Can ask how to say something in Japanese and understand the answer. ■ Can order food at a restaurant and ask for a plate or glass, etc. ■ Can ask and answer questions about where someone is., etc. 🔹02 "Japanese Theme Conversation" is recommended for those who: - Want to be able to talk more about myself - Just finished learning basic/beginner grammar, etc. [Summary📝] In this class, you can improve your narrative skills in Japanese through theme conversation practice🗣️ The approach is called the "Mastertext Approach"💫 I also make your own lesson notes to take note of your feedback, etc. during a lesson✨ [What is Mastertext Approach?🧐] Several characters appear, each sharing their own story related to the theme of each unit🗣️ This is called the "Mastertext"📄 The objective of this approach is to listen to, read, and memorize this Mastertext, then utilize it as a model for conversation to encourage you to talk about yourself🔥 [Examples of Theme] ■ My 1 day ■ Shopping ■ My important place, etc. 🔹03: "Japanese Discussion" is recommended for those who: - Completed intermediate grammar and want to improve my ability to discuss - Interested in discussing news, articles, and so on, etc. [Summary📝] In this lesson, you can improve your intermediate communication skills through discussion with news, articles, topics, etc🏋️ I can prepare what to talk about and you can also bring what you want to talk about to our lesson🤝 I also make your own lesson note to take note of your feedback, etc. during a lesson✨ [Recommended for those who🔥] ■ Completed intermediate grammar and want to improve my ability to discuss ■ Interested in discussing news, articles, and so on, etc. I can also offer a tailor-made lesson as you want such as "want to learn business email", etc. Please feel free to let me know🔖

About My Lessons The main goal of my lessons is to help you communicate smoothly and effectively with Japanese speakers. To achieve this, we focus on: • Expressing your thoughts clearly (speaking/writing) • Understanding what others are saying or writing (listening/reading) Customized Lessons I tailor each lesson to suit your goals, level, and interests. In our first lesson, I’ll ask you about your objectives and specific needs, so we can design a program just for you. Lessons are conducted primarily in Japanese, but I can assist in English if needed. I also have a basic understanding of Spanish, so feel free to relax and enjoy the lessons! Examples of Lessons I Offer • Practical conversation practice using natural Japanese (without textbooks) • Practice with materials like GENKI etc. • Reading news articles or short stories written in Japanese together Specialized Japanese Lessons • Japanese for the Workplace: Writing emails, communicating with colleagues and supervisors, and understanding Japanese business culture • Academic Japanese: Reading academic texts, writing reports and theses, and using language suitable for scholarly discussions (especially in fields such as art, culture, literature, society, and philosophy) My Approach to Japanese Learning My own experience of learning English and Spanish has helped me understand the depth of Japanese expressions and culture. Japanese reflects unique cultural values and ways of thinking, which often makes it difficult to translate directly. By learning about the cultural and contextual background of Japanese expressions, you’ll not only improve your skills but also use the language more naturally and effectively. That’s why in my lessons, I aim to share the language itself and the cultural nuances behind it. I believe this approach can make your communication in Japanese more enjoyable and meaningful.
